AP English courses are rigorous and designed for students who have strong reading comprehension and writing skills. Most 9th graders who succeed in AP English have demonstrated excellence in standard English classes, can analyze complex texts, and are comfortable writing multi-paragraph essays. That said, readiness varies significantly from student to student. If your child is interested but uncertain about their preparation, a tutor can assess their current skills, identify specific areas to strengthen, and create a targeted plan to build confidence before or during the course.

The main hurdles typically include managing the heavy reading load (AP English requires reading multiple full-length texts, often including challenging classic literature), developing strong analytical writing skills, and understanding the AP exam format and rubrics. Many 9th graders also struggle with time management—balancing AP-level coursework alongside other demanding classes. Additionally, literary analysis at the AP level goes deeper than standard English courses, requiring students to identify sophisticated literary devices and defend interpretations with textual evidence. Personalized tutoring can break down these skills into manageable steps and help students build the stamina needed for the workload.

Yes—essay writing is one of the most impactful areas for tutoring support. A tutor can teach your student the specific essay formats required by AP English (like the rhetorical analysis essay or literary analysis essay), help them develop strong thesis statements, and provide detailed feedback on organization and evidence integration. The AP exam includes three free-response essays, each with distinct requirements. Working with a tutor on multiple practice essays allows your student to receive personalized feedback, revise based on that feedback, and see measurable improvement in their scores. Many students see significant gains in essay quality within 4-6 weeks of focused tutoring.

AP English requires students to read quickly and analytically—both challenging skills for 9th graders new to the course. A tutor can teach active reading strategies like annotating for literary devices, creating study guides while reading, and using comprehension questions to stay focused. They can also help your student develop a reading schedule that breaks longer texts into manageable chunks and discuss key scenes or chapters to deepen understanding. Additionally, tutors can recommend supplementary resources like SparkNotes or audiobook versions to support comprehension without replacing the original text. Building reading stamina is gradual, but consistent practice with guidance accelerates progress.

Test anxiety is common for high-stakes exams like the AP English exam. Tutors help in several ways: first, by building genuine mastery of the material—students who feel prepared tend to be less anxious. Second, by conducting regular practice tests under timed conditions, which familiarizes students with the format and pacing so test day feels less surprising. Third, by teaching specific test-taking strategies like time allocation per section, how to tackle unfamiliar questions, and how to manage stress in the moment. Finally, tutors provide encouragement and perspective—they've worked with many students through this exam and can normalize the nerves while building confidence. Starting these strategies early in the year (rather than waiting until spring) gives students time to internalize them.
